Box 2007 Fax: 651.439.0574 Oak Park Heights, MN 55082 July 18, 2012 Greg Dolphin Dolphin Partnership 17 Washington Ave. N., Ste. 500 Minneapolis, MN 55401 Re: Burger King Sign Installation — 5907 Neal Ave. N., Oak Park Heights, MN Dear Mr. Dolphin, A new sign face has been installed to the multi - tenant sign at the Oak Park Ponds retail area for Burger King. A permit was not pulled for this work as required by City Ordinance. Additionally, the sign appears to be in violation of city ordinance as the background is white. Illuminated white backgrounds are not permitted. All new, altered and replaced signs require a permit from the City of Oak Park Heights and shall be installed by a licensed contractor. Enclosed are applications for sign installation and contractor Iicensure. If the contractor that did the work is currently licensed with Oak Park Heights, disregard the license application. The permit application shall include two (2) sets of colored sign drawings that show the details of the sign (size, color, illumination, etc.). If a local contractor license is needed, it shall include a Certificate of Insurance that lists the City of Oak Park Heights as the Certificate Holder. Submit the above requested to my attention, no later than August 1, 2012. You may mail or email your application and supplemental materials. Until such time your materials are received and a permit is issued for an approved design, the sign installed to the multi- tenant sign is in violation of Oak Park Heights City Ordinance and shall be remedied accordingly if compliance is not met.
